Abstract

Certain embodiments described herein are generally directed to determining the spans of logical entities in a logical network using a graph theoretic method. For example, in some embodiments, a configuration of the logical network is represented as a directed graph with labeled edges. The span of any logical entity in the logical network may then be computed based on the directed graph of the logical network. For example, for a given entity represented by a given node, the set of nodes that can be reached from the given node via span-depends-on edges only may be computed and referred to as the span base of the given node. Further, the set of all managed forwarding elements reachable from each node of the span base of the given node via contains edges only is the span for the given entity.
